Output 5d8017445f96313a955b3b8ccd2f21f35379a51e5f77600f40eab1ba0bd27514:0

value
18398755
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c99064d531aba7da02a171a145149f75bf3c896e OP_EQUAL
address
3L4nimH2auBVtLooKYNQ3L7f6atHgYswY4
transaction
5d8017445f96313a955b3b8ccd2f21f35379a51e5f77600f40eab1ba0bd27514